THE MYSTERY OF CUSTODIA: AN ONLINE MUSICAL - AVAILABLE THANKSGIVING
Don't forget! BHS's first-ever VIRTUAL musical will be available for viewing next Thursday! Student cast members completed their solo performances (recorded social-distance-style) which are currently being edited into one continuous 36 minute video. Look for Bremerton High School's The Mystery of Custodia: an Online Musical on our BHS YouTube channel and the Family Bulletin this Thanksgiving!

PSAT TEST SIGNUPS
PSAT Test - The Preliminary SAT test is scheduled to be given in person at BHS on Tuesday, January 26th. We have limited capacity and sign ups will occur as follows:
Juniors can sign up beginning November 13th by one of three ways:
- Call Ms. McClelland in the Main Office at 473-0806 and pay the $18 fee with a credit card
- Bring a check for $18 in person to the welcome/security desk next to the kitchen entrance on Ohio Street
- Juniors who qualify for free or reduced lunch should email Mr. Swanson at chris.swanson@bremertonschools.org to sign up for the PSAT for free
If space is still available on December 8th, Sophomores will be able to sign up by paying $18.
